4 Commissioning [specialist]

Please observe the following safety instructions regarding the commissioning of the station:
WARNING
Risk of burns and scalding!
The fittings can heat up to more than 100 °C. Therefore, it is not allowed to flush
or fill the system if the collectors are hot (intense solar radiation). Please note that
hot solar fluid can leak from the pressure relief valves in case of too high system
pressure!
During venting, solar fluid may escape as vapour and cause scalding!

NOTICE
Risk of frost!
It is often not possible to completely drain solar installations after flushing. Thus, there is a risk
of frost damage when flushing with water. Therefore, flush and fill the solar installation only with
the solar fluid used later.
 Use a water and propylene glycol mixture with maximum 50% of propylene glycol
as solar fluid.
NOTICE
Note regarding the sequence of commissioning
Flush and fill the installation in the following order:
1. Fill the secondary circuit.
2. Vent the heat exchanger by means of the safety valve.
3. Flush and fill the solar circuit of the heat exchanger.
4. Flush and fill the collector field.
5. Flush and fill the (entire) solar circuit.
This avoids that dirt particles are flushed into the heat exchanger and guarantees
that possibly absorbed heat can be dissipated.
